
Broken Social Scene share new rarity "Curse Your Fail"
Broken Social Scene have shared "Curse Your Fail" as the second outing from their upcoming rarities collection Old Dead Young: B-Sides & Rarities, and it features Death From Above 1979's Sebastien Grainger.
Last month Broken Social Scene announced Old Dead Young: B-Sides & Rarities with the first release "This House Is On Fire", which is an outtake from 2009's Forgiveness Rock Record sessions, and today (7 January) they've delivered a second outing from the collection titled "Curse Your Fail".
"Curse Your Fail" features Death From Above 1979's Sebastien Grainger, and was only previously available on a split 7" single with The Sea and Cake in 2009.
Old Dead Young: B-Sides & Rarities will feature a series of b-sides, rarities, outtakes and more from the years 2001 and 2016.
